Abstract

Digital watermarking has been proposed as a method of copyright protection of audio, images, video and text. We propose to use the newly introduced transform for two dimensional signals, namely, the contourlet transform for image watermarking application. We have carried out simulations with two kinds of images- maps consisting of lot of curves and texts and those with textures. The watermarked images were subjected to different attacks like mean filtering, quantization and JPEG compression. It is observed that the contourlet based algorithm outperforms wavelet and DCT based methods in this application. It is also apparent from the simulation results that contourlet based techniques give a distinct advantage over conventional techniques in images like maps which consist of lot of curves and texts.
